## Account Recovery: Quotaline Per-Tenant Rate Quotas

When a tenant admin is locked out, recovery requests count against that tenant's quota bucket, not the global pool. Default: 5 recovery attempts per 24 hours per tenant. Exhausted quotas reset at 00:00 UTC or can be manually topped up by a Marrowgate operator with dual approval. Verify the requester against the tenant roster before any top-up. To authorize an out-of-band quota override, supply the recovery passphrase that follows.

strongbox words: druiel-frador-brieth-druys-fenys-zorwyn-zorael

Subject: On-call notes — Bramblefield autocomplete widget

Welcome to the rotation. Quick facts for the eng sync: the address autocomplete widget calls the geocoding service with a 200ms debounce. Most pages are latency spikes from the suggestion cache going cold after deploys — warm it with the replay script, don't restart the service. Bad-suggestion reports go to the data team, not us. Rate limits are per-session; abuse alerts are usually bots. Everything else, including the warmup script and dashboards, is on the internal page below.

wiki page, kahog-hahig: https://vault.zemvargrid.internal/display/deploy/repo/settings/merge_requests/job/settings/6f3b933774dbc5320a4daa18

Subject: Matchline GC cut-over summary

Welcome to the team — quick recap. We moved the Matchline matching service to the new generational collector on Tuesday, which cut the worst pause times from roughly 900ms to under 40ms. The old tuning flags were removed entirely, so older runbooks no longer apply. The collector settings now in effect are listed below.

config for tagaf-bawif:
[norok]
host = norok.ordinworks.local
user = norok_svc
database = norok_prod